The gig-based business market, encompassing freelance platforms, on-demand services, and the broader sharing economy, is experiencing explosive growth. Key drivers include the increasing prevalence of digital technologies enabling easier connection between service providers and consumers, a desire for flexible work arrangements among professionals, and the growing need for businesses to access specialized skills on a project basis without the overhead of full-time employment. Technological advancements, particularly in mobile applications, online payment systems, and sophisticated matching algorithms, are streamlining the gig economy, making it more efficient and accessible. This market plays a crucial role in addressing global challenges such as unemployment, skills gaps, and the need for greater economic flexibility. By providing access to a vast pool of talent and fostering entrepreneurial activity, the gig economy contributes to economic dynamism and innovation. The increased availability of on-demand services also enhances convenience and efficiency for consumers, improving their quality of life. The rise of the gig economy also presents opportunities for individuals to generate income and build careers on their own terms, leading to greater autonomy and work-life balance. However, challenges persist regarding worker classification, legal frameworks, and ensuring fair labor practices within this rapidly evolving landscape. The markets future trajectory hinges on addressing these challenges effectively while harnessing the considerable potential for economic growth and social benefit. The gig-based business market refers to the ecosystem of platforms, businesses, and individuals engaged in short-term, project-based work arrangements. This includes platforms that connect service providers with clients (e.g., Upwork, Fiverr), companies offering on-demand services (e.g., Uber, DoorDash), and independent contractors offering their skills on a freelance basis. Key components include: (1) Platforms: Online and mobile applications facilitating the matching of service providers and clients (2) Service Providers: Individuals or businesses offering services on a project-by-project or task-by-task basis (3) Clients: Businesses or individuals engaging the services of providers (4) Payment Systems: Mechanisms for secure and efficient transactions between providers and clients (5) Rating & Review Systems: Platforms for assessing the performance of service providers and maintaining quality control. Key terms include: gig worker, freelancer, independent contractor, on-demand economy, sharing economy, platform economy, freelance marketplace, and the contingent workforce. Understanding these terms and their nuances is crucial for analyzing the markets structure and dynamics, particularly considering the ongoing debates about worker classification, legal compliance, and fair labor practices within this sector.

Professional Services: This segment includes services such as consulting, design, writing, editing, programming, and virtual assistance. The demand for specialized skills on a project basis fuels growth in this area. Many professionals prefer the flexibility and autonomy offered by gig work, leading to a large and expanding pool of skilled individuals.
Transportation & Logistics: This segment involves ride-sharing, delivery services, and freight transportation. The convenience and affordability of on-demand transportation and delivery have driven explosive growth in this sector, impacting urban mobility and logistics networks.
Skilled Trades: This includes services like handyman work, plumbing, electrical work, and home repair. This segment caters to the growing need for convenient and readily available home services, especially among busy professionals and homeowners.
Creative Services: This segment covers services such as photography, videography, graphic design, music production, and writing. The accessibility and affordability of these services through gig platforms have democratized creative services and broadened access for businesses and individuals.
Business-to-Business (B2B): Businesses utilize gig platforms to access specialized skills on demand, reducing the costs and complexities of hiring permanent employees. This is a rapidly growing sector as companies increasingly adopt flexible staffing models.
Business-to-Consumer (B2C): Consumers use gig platforms for everyday services such as transportation, food delivery, and home repair, emphasizing convenience and accessibility. This segment benefits from the widespread adoption of smartphones and the increased reliance on on-demand services.
Consumer-to-Consumer (C2C): This involves individuals offering services directly to other individuals, such as tutoring, pet-sitting, or personal assistance. This segment reflects the increasing trend towards sharing resources and skills within communities.
Businesses: Companies utilize gig platforms to access specialized skills, reduce operational costs, and enhance efficiency. The flexibility of gig workers allows businesses to scale their operations efficiently according to project needs.
Individuals: Consumers leverage gig platforms for convenience, accessibility, and affordability. This segment reflects the increasing reliance on on-demand services for everyday needs.
Government: Governments play a role in regulating the gig economy, ensuring worker rights and fair labor practices. This involves establishing clear legal frameworks for worker classification, taxation, and social security.

The gig economy faces substantial challenges related to worker rights and protections. The classification of gig workers as independent contractors rather than employees often results in a lack of access to benefits like minimum wage, health insurance, paid leave, and unemployment insurance, sparking significant ethical and legal debates. This ambiguity creates uncertainty and vulnerability for many gig workers, particularly in case of injury, illness, or economic downturn. Another significant challenge lies in ensuring fair labor practices and preventing exploitation. Some platforms struggle to effectively monitor working conditions and prevent wage theft or other forms of abuse. The competitive nature of the gig economy, characterized by low barriers to entry and price competition, can lead to pressure on workers to accept low wages or work excessive hours. Building trust and transparency between platforms, businesses, and workers is critical to addressing these challenges. Furthermore, the rapid growth and complexity of the gig economy necessitate effective regulation that balances innovation and worker protection, an area where finding a consensus is proving difficult.

North America and Europe currently dominate the gig-based business market, driven by high internet penetration, strong technological infrastructure, and a relatively mature regulatory environment. However, Asia-Pacific is experiencing rapid growth due to the increasing adoption of smartphones and internet access, creating significant opportunities for expansion in countries like India and China. Latin America and Africa present developing markets with high growth potential, but face challenges related to infrastructure development and regulatory frameworks. The Middle East is also showing promising growth fueled by economic diversification initiatives and a young, tech-savvy population. Regional differences in regulatory environments, digital infrastructure, cultural factors, and economic development play a significant role in shaping market dynamics. For example, stricter regulations in Europe may constrain growth compared to more lenient environments elsewhere, while differences in internet access and mobile penetration directly impact the accessibility and adoption of gig platforms.
